As soon as a property owner determines the problem, troubleshooting is the next step. Here's how to figure out the cause of your lock issues:
1. Key StickingInspect the Key: Look for any signs of wear or bending.Lubrication: Apply a graphite lube to reduce friction.2. Lock Cylinder JammedCheck for Debris: Use compressed air to clear any dust or gunk from the keyhole.Replace the Lock: If the cylinder is beyond repair, consider changing it.3. Damaged KeyMake a New Key: Take the old key to a House Locksmith for duplication.Examine the Lock: Ensure the lock itself isn't harmed.4. Misaligned Strike PlateInspect Alignment: Close the door gradually and observe whether the bolt lines up with the strike plate.Change the Strike Plate: If misaligned, utilize a screwdriver to change the plate's position.5. Deadbolt IssuesInspect the Mechanism: Remove the deadbolt from the door and look for any visible issues.Lube: Apply lube and test the mechanism.6. Rust or CorrosionTidy the Lock: Use a rust cleaner and rag to get rid of deterioration.Protective Coating: Apply a rust-inhibiting spray later to avoid future corrosion.7. Frozen LockHeat the Key: Gently warm the key with a lighter (guarantee not to overheat) and place it into the lock.Usage De-Icer: Spray a lock de-icer or rubbing alcohol into the keyhole.Fixing the Locks

Q1: Can I utilize oil to oil my locks?A1: It's much better to utilize a graphite lubricant or silicone-based lubricant as oil can bring in dirt and gunk.

Q2: How typically ought to I check my locks?A2: Ideally, locks need to be checked at least when a year for optimal efficiency.

Q3: What ought to I do if my key breaks inside the lock?A3: Try using needle-nose pliers to gently draw out the House Key Replacement fragment. If unsuccessful, calling a House Locksmith Near Me is advised. Q4: Can weather impact my locks?A4: Yes, extreme temperature levels and wetness can result in frozen locks or rust, so it's necessary to maintain them accordingly. Q5: Are there any preventive steps to keep my locks operating smoothly?A5: Regular
cleaning, lubrication, and examination can assist minimize the probability of future issues
